Liverpool defender Andy Robertson has taken to Twitter to heap praise on Celtic star Reo Hatate after his brace during Wednesday night’s 3-0 win over Rangers. The Scotland captain is clearly a fan of Celtic’s latest hero.

Coming into the match, Celtic were two points behind their Old Firm rivals Rangers – after closing the gap on the weekend following their win over Dundee United. A win against the Gers would see Celtic go top.

That is exactly what they got. Japan international Hatate scored his second and third goals for the Hoops – while Liel Abada netted his 13th goal of the season before half-time. Celtic kept a clean sheet, holding on to a 3-0 win.

Hatate is coming in for enormous praise on Twitter and from pundits alike after the match. His performances have been superb since moving from Japan to Celtic – and now, it is clear Celtic fan Robertson is also impressed.

Robertson on Hatate: Is new Celtic star Postecoglou’s best signing?

Obviously, Ange Postecoglou was tasked with moulding an entirely new Celtic side. The majority of the players that played on Wednesday night were new signings – other than Callum McGregor and Greg Taylor.

Kyogo Furuhashi has been superb, Joe Hart has been a leader, Cameron Carter-Vickers has been commanding at centre-back and Jota has been on fire – likely to be signed permanently. Hatate, though, is showing potential.

He could be just as good, if not better, than those signings – if his early displays are a sign. Football Scotland say he cost just £1.4million, and if so, that is an absolute bargain.
